npm离线安装Vue的依赖包管理
在当今快速发展的前端技术领域,Vue.js凭借其易用性、高效性和灵活性,已成为众多开发者首选的前端框架。然而,在开发过程中,依赖包的安装和管理成为了许多开发者的一大痛点。为了解决这一问题,本文将为您介绍如何使用npm离线安装Vue的依赖包,以实现高效、便捷的依赖管理。
一、npm离线安装Vue依赖包的背景
在传统的npm安装模式下,开发者需要连接到互联网,通过npm服务器下载所需依赖包。然而,在实际开发过程中,以下情况可能导致npm安装失败:
网络不稳定:在偏远地区或网络条件较差的地区,开发者可能无法顺利连接到npm服务器,导致依赖包安装失败。
npm服务器故障:由于npm服务器故障,开发者可能无法获取到所需的依赖包。
依赖包体积过大:一些依赖包体积较大,下载时间较长,影响开发效率。
为了解决上述问题,我们可以采用npm离线安装Vue依赖包的方式,实现高效、便捷的依赖管理。
二、npm离线安装Vue依赖包的步骤
- 创建npm缓存目录
首先,我们需要创建一个npm缓存目录,用于存放离线安装的依赖包。在命令行中执行以下命令:
mkdir -p ~/.npm-cache
- 查找依赖包
在开发过程中,我们需要确定所需的Vue依赖包。可以通过以下命令查找:
npm list --depth=0
该命令将列出项目中所有依赖包及其版本信息。
- 下载依赖包
在确定所需依赖包后,我们可以使用以下命令下载依赖包:
npm pack @
其中,
和
分别表示依赖包名称和版本号。执行该命令后,npm将生成一个.tgz
文件,其中包含了所需依赖包及其所有依赖。
- 将依赖包移动到npm缓存目录
将生成的.tgz
文件移动到之前创建的npm缓存目录中:
mv -.tgz ~/.npm-cache/
- 安装依赖包
在离线环境中,我们可以使用以下命令安装依赖包:
npm install
npm将自动从缓存目录中查找并安装所需的依赖包。
三、案例分析
以下是一个简单的Vue项目,我们将使用npm离线安装其依赖包:
mkdir vue-project
cd vue-project
npm init -y
npm install vue@2.6.11
假设在离线环境中,我们需要安装该项目的依赖包。首先,按照上述步骤创建npm缓存目录,并查找依赖包。然后,下载vue@2.6.11
依赖包,将其移动到npm缓存目录。最后,在离线环境中执行以下命令:
npm install vue
npm将自动从缓存目录中查找并安装vue@2.6.11
依赖包。
四、总结
本文介绍了如何使用npm离线安装Vue依赖包,以实现高效、便捷的依赖管理。通过离线安装,开发者可以避免网络不稳定、npm服务器故障等问题,提高开发效率。在实际开发过程中,熟练掌握npm离线安装技巧,将为您的项目带来更多便利。
猜你喜欢:服务调用链